Abstract

Menopause is a natural phase experienced by every woman, marked by the cessation of menstruation and significant hormonal changes. The perimenopausal process can affect both physical and psychological conditions, often causing symptoms such as hot flashes, sleep disturbances, and feelings of anxiety. In Mantang Village, Batukliang District, this community service program aims to provide holistic support for women aged 40-55 who are experiencing perimenopause. A participatory approach is used to actively involve the community in education about physical and psychological changes, as well as symptom management. Activities include group education, individual counseling, and workshops on symptom management using relaxation techniques and healthy eating habits. A total of 26 participants took part in this program, and evaluations through pretests, posttests, and in-depth interviews showed a significant improvement in participants' understanding of perimenopause and their ability to manage symptoms. The educational calendar provided was also proven effective as a daily reminder tool. These results indicate that structured interventions can improve the quality of life for perimenopausal women and provide essential emotional support in navigating this transition.
